*Description*
*Summary:*
The Mail Room Supervisor is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the mail room at the Summit of Danbury. This role ensures the efficient processing of incoming and outgoing mail and packages including the sorting, distribution, and dispatching of parcels ensuring overall compliance. The Mail Room Supervisor also manages a team of staff and ensures that all mailroom activities comply with company policies and procedures ensuring tasks are completed efficiently and on time.
*Responsibilities:*
25%-Supervise staff providing guidance, training, and performance evaluations.15%-Coordinate work schedules and ensure adequate staffing levels. Foster a positive and productive work environment keeping up-to-date with mailing technologies.10%-Serve as the primary point of contact between the organization/entity and the USPS Postmaster and serving as a liaison to resolve issues, service disruptions and coordinate required actions with USPS.10%-Oversee the sorting and distribution of incoming mail and packages; ensure accurate processing and dispatching of outgoing mail and packages; ensure compliance with postal regulations and organizational policies.5%-Handle special mailing requests, including express and certified mail ensuring security of sensitive or confidential mail and packages.5%-Develop and implement mail room procedures and policies to improve efficiency and accuracy keeping current with changes in USPS regulations, industry best practices and best methods.5%-Monitor and manage mail room supplies and equipment, ensuring everything is well-stocked and ensure proper maintenance of mailroom equipment.5%-Track renewal dates for P.O. Box rental(s) and ensure that all fees are paid on time to avoid service disruptions.5%-Maintain accurate records of all incoming and outgoing shipments.5%-Collaborate with other departments to coordinate mail and package deliveries.5%-Assist with office supply inventory management and distribution.5%-Provide support for other administrative tasks as needed.
